Can you make cupcake without milk?
To make these cupcakes dairy free, I used vegetable shortening in place of butter, and I swapped almond milk for dairy milk. You could easily substitute a different dairy free milk, like cashew milk or coconut milk. I also used butter-flavored vegetable shortening in the frosting.

What makes a moist cupcake?
“Baking fluffy, moist cupcakes is all about creating air bubbles in your batter that expand in the oven,” she says. “If you overmix your batter, you collapse those bubbles and end up with a brick-like cake.” To avoid this, always mix on a low speed, stopping just as all ingredients blend.

Can I use water instead of milk in cake?
Water. You can use water in most baking recipes that call for milk. Use 1 cup of water and 1-1/2 teaspoons of butter for every 1 cup of milk called for in the recipe. The extra butter will help your baked goods stay moist.
Is Stork dairy free?
Does Stork margarine have dairy? Yes, and no – it seems that Stork is vegan-friendly in its block form and a great plant-based option for baking any kind of tasty treat. However, the margarine that comes in a tub contains dairy-based buttermilk, making it unsuitable for vegans.

Why are my vanilla cupcakes dry?
Too much of a dry ingredient (like flour or cocoa) leads to dry cupcakes. Over baking can also create dry cakes because the moisture in the cupcakes bakes out.
Are cupcakes better with oil or butter?
The texture of cakes made with oil is—in general—superior to the texture of cakes made with butter. Oil cakes tend to bake up loftier with a more even crumb and stay moist and tender far longer than cakes made with butter.
